## Summary

Leicester City Council procured passenger transport services for the journey identified as “St Andrews”. The requirement is for taxi services and the hire of passenger transport vehicles with drivers, covering transport provision in the East Midlands. The buyer is Leicester City Council, based at City Hall in Leicester. The procurement is a service requirement delivered through passenger transport operations rather than a vehicle supply or infrastructure project. It is relevant to taxi operators, private hire firms and other businesses able to provide driver-led passenger journeys for the Council. The published scope identifies one journey, with the service classified primarily as taxi services and additionally as the hire of passenger transport vehicles with drivers.

The procurement has been awarded and is complete. It followed a mini-competition under Leicester City Council’s Dynamic Purchasing System for passenger transport services, using an open procedure. The award was made on 27 August 2026 to SKYLINE TAXIS for £7,332. The contract period runs from 1 September 2026 to 1 January 2027. The tender deadline was 27 August 2026 at 9:00am. The requirement was treated as a single service opportunity. Evaluation led to the active award to the named supplier. The procurement records the service as unsuitable for small and medium-sized enterprises and for voluntary, community and social enterprises. The stated scope is the St Andrews passenger journey.
